How to Make Pesto Flatbread Pizza
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Get your oven ready by preheating it to 425°F (220°C). This high heat is key for getting that flatbread base nice and crisp, and it helps the cheese bubble and brown perfectly. While the oven preheats, gather your ingredients and set up your workspace—it only takes a couple of minutes to prepare the pizza.
Step 2: Assemble the Flatbread
Place your flatbread on a baking sheet or a pizza stone if you have one for even crisper results. Spread the basil pesto evenly all across the surface, allowing a little bare border around the edges for those classic, golden pizza “crusts.” That creamy green layer is really what sets Pesto Flatbread Pizza apart, so be generous!
Step 3: Layer the Cheeses
Sprinkle the shredded mozzarella evenly over the pesto, making sure you get some all the way to the edges so every slice is gooey and delicious. A shower of grated Parmesan follows—just a quarter cup is enough to bring a lusciously salty tang that pairs so well with the pesto.
Step 4: Add Toppings
Scatter the halved cherry tomatoes and thin red onion slices across the cheese. Their mild sweetness and crunch really enhance the pizza’s flavor and texture. If you want a little heat, sprinkle on some crushed red pepper flakes. Finish it off with a drizzle of olive oil—this helps brown the edges and develops richer flavors all around.
Step 5: Bake
Slide the pizza into the preheated oven and let it bake for about 10 to 12 minutes. The cheese should be bubbling and slightly golden, and the edges of the flatbread will turn crisp and just a bit blistered. Stay close—you don’t want to overbake it!
Step 6: Garnish and Serve
As soon as the Pesto Flatbread Pizza emerges from the oven, scatter fresh basil leaves generously over the top for a final pop of color and flavor. Let it cool slightly (if you can resist!) before slicing and serving.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
If you find yourself with a few slices left over (not always easy!), simply let the pizza cool completely, then wrap it tightly in foil or store in an airtight container in the fridge. The Pesto Flatbread Pizza will stay fresh for up to 3 days—perfect for future snacking or a speedy lunch.
Freezing
To freeze, arrange cooled slices on a baking tray and freeze until solid, then transfer to a zip-top bag or freezer-safe container. The slices can be stored for up to a month this way. You can even freeze the unbaked assembled pizza—just add a few extra minutes to the baking time straight from the freezer.
Reheating
Reheat leftover Pesto Flatbread Pizza in a 350°F (175°C) oven for about 5 to 8 minutes to restore its crisp edges and gooey cheese, or use a toaster oven for a quick fix. The microwave works in a pinch, but you’ll lose some of the crispiness. For ultimate flavor, add a few fresh basil leaves right after reheating!
FAQs
Can I use homemade pesto instead of store-bought?
Absolutely! Homemade pesto brings a fresh, customizable flavor that takes this Pesto Flatbread Pizza to the next level. If you have an abundance of basil, toss it in the blender with olive oil, nuts, garlic, and cheese for a zingy, personal touch.
Is this recipe suitable for a gluten-free diet?
Yes! Just use a gluten-free flatbread (plenty are available at most grocery stores) and you can enjoy all the zesty, herby goodness of Pesto Flatbread Pizza without worry.
What other toppings work well on Pesto Flatbread Pizza?
This pizza is a blank slate for your favorites—sliced black olives, roasted red peppers, artichoke hearts, or even thin strips of prosciutto work beautifully. If you eat meat, adding grilled chicken is a fantastic and hearty addition.
Can I use naan or pita instead of traditional flatbread?
Definitely! Naan and pita are both perfect for making Pesto Flatbread Pizza and will crisp up nicely in the oven. They’re my quick fix when flatbread isn’t on hand.
How do I prevent the flatbread from getting soggy?
Spread the pesto in a thin, even layer and bake at a high temperature—this helps keep the crust crisp. Preheating your pizza stone or baking sheet is another great trick to ensure the base stays sturdy and delicious.

Pesto Flatbread Pizza Recipe
- Total Time: 22 minutes
- Yield: 2 servings 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
Enjoy a delicious Pesto Flatbread Pizza bursting with fresh flavors and gooey cheese. This easy recipe is perfect for a quick dinner or weekend treat!
Ingredients
Flatbread:
- 1 large store-bought or homemade flatbread
Pesto:
- 1/2 cup basil pesto
Cheeses:
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
Toppings:
- 1/2 cup cherry tomatoes (halved)
- 1/4 small red onion (thinly sliced)
- 1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es (optional)
- Fresh basil leaves for garnish
Others:
- 1 teaspoon olive oil
Instructions
- Preheat the Oven: Preheat the oven to 425°F (220°C).
- Prepare Flatbread: Place the flatbread on a baking sheet or pizza stone.
- Add Pesto: Spread basil pesto evenly over the flatbread, leaving a border around the edges.
- Layer Cheeses: Sprinkle mozzarella and Parmesan cheese over the pesto.
- Add Toppings: Distribute cherry tomatoes, red onion, and red pepper flakes over the cheese.
- Bake: Drizzle with olive oil and bake for 10-12 minutes until cheese is melted and bubbly.
- Garnish and Serve: Garnish with fresh basil leaves before slicing and serving.
Notes
- You can substitute cheeses or use gluten-free flatbread if needed.
- Enhance with grilled chicken or prosciutto for extra protein.
- Also works well on naan or pita bread.
